It is now time to take on the competition. When more than 1100 canine entrants arrive in Blyth this week for the annual Bluewater Kennel Club All Breeds dog Show and Obedience Trials, which runs from July 8-10, they will be challenging themselves as well as their opponents to do their best in the ring. Approaching its 15th year of existence, the Blyth show continues to expand and improve upon its qualities each summer. This season, there will be several new features at the three-day show. There will be specific breed exhibitions, including show by the National Whippet Club of Canada, Great Lakes Whippet Club, Australian Cattle Dog Club of Canada and the Bouvier de Flanders Club of Canada. For the participants in the obedience trials, the competitions will run two simultaneously, throughout the event A new feature this year will be the craft show, offering the wares of 10 to 12 exhibitors with items such as dog apparel, dog toys and, for the feline lovers, cat stands. One of the most interesting for dog owners may be the herding clinic for beginners, offered by Gina McDonnell of Chcrrydale Farms, Benmiller, during the weekend prior to the Kennel Club show and trial. McDonnell, who raises Australian cattle dogs, will host the clinic July 4-5. While attending the show and trial, which draws competitors from across Canada and the United States, visitors will get a backstage look at how the animals are prepared for competition and the considerable work which goes into training the dogs. A selection of food and refreshments will be available at the campgrounds' as well as from several restaurants in the village. The park is open from 9 a.m. until 5 p.m., with admission fees set at $2 for adults and $1 for children. Any children, under 12, accompanied by an adult, are admitted free. All gate proceeds go to the Huronia Humane Society. Any profits realized from entrants' fees will be divided amongst the humane society, Canine Vision and Pet Trust at the Ontario Veterinarian College.
